A 341.3 Hz tuning fork is resonating in a closed tube on a cool day. If the tube has a length of 0.24 m, then what is the speed of sound in this experiment?


A) 328 m/s


B) 340 m/s


C) 343 m/s


D) There is not enough information to tell.

f = frequency of tuning fork = 341.3 Hz

L = length of the tube in the experiment = 0.24 m

v = speed of the sound used in the experiment = ?

fundamental frequency in closed tube is given as

[tex]f=\frac{v}{4L}[/tex]

inserting the values

[tex]341.3 =\frac{v}{4(0.24)}[/tex]

v = 4 (341.3) (0.24)

v = 327.65 [tex]\frac{m}{s}[/tex]

hence the correct choice comes out to be A) 328 m/s
